Engraving of the first photograph of the propylaea (with a part of the the now-demolished frankish tower behind it). Daguerreotype photograph taken by pierre-gustave joly (pierre-gustave joly de lotbinière) in october, 1839. Engraved by adolphe pierre riffaut. Published in excursions daguerriennes, noël paymal lerebours (publisher), paris, 1841. Date: Photograph: October 1839Engraving: 1840 or 1841.
